Press Ctrl + H to open the Find and Replace dialog. In the Find what box, enter one of the following combinations: To eliminate text before a given character, type the character preceded by an asterisk (*char). To remove text after a certain character, type the character followed by an asterisk (char*).
1. Combine RIGHT and LEN to Remove the First Character from the Value. Using a combination of RIGHT and LEN is the most suitable way to remove the first character from a cell or from a text string. This formula simply skips the first character from the text provided and returns the rest of the characters.
Remove characters from left side of a cell =REPLACE(oldtext, startnum, numchars, newtext) =RIGHT(text,[numchars]) =LEN(text)
Select the cells you need to remove texts and keep numbers only, then click Kutools Text Remove Characters. 2. In the Remove Characters dialog box, only check the Non-numeric box, and then click the OK button.
VBA: Extract initials from names Save the code and close the window, select a blank cell and type this formula = FirstCharacters(A2), then press Enter button, and drag the fill handle to fill the range you want. After that, you can see the initials of each name are extracted.
How to remove specific character in Excel Select a range of cells where you want to remove a specific character. Press Ctrl + H to open the Find and Replace dialog. In the Find what box, type the character. Leave the Replace with box empty. Click Replace all.
